MANTLE CLOCK

Estimate £500 - £700

Plus 26.4% buyers premium inclusive of VAT

19th century French, twin fusee, white enamel dial in a gilt metal case and bronze cherub surmounts, 37cm H x 41cm W x 19cm D.
